What to Do When the Fighting Starts

  1. Separate kids until they’re calm. Sometimes it’s best just to give them space for a little while and not immediately rehash the conflict.
  2. Don’t put too much focus on figuring out which child is to blame.
  3. Next, try to set up a “win-win” situation so that each child gains something.

Why do older siblings fight with younger siblings?

Siblings fight because they’re hungry, tired, bored, or they want Mom and Dad’s attention. Sometimes they squabble because they’re simply sick of spending so much time together. Among younger children, sibling fighting might occur because they don’t know the proper way to express what’s bothering them.

What causes sibling conflict?

The main causes of sibling rivalry are lack of social skills, concerns with fairness, individual temperaments, special needs, parenting style, parent’s conflict resolution skills and culture. In many families, the children count their siblings among their friends. It’s known as sibling rivalry, and it’s universal.

What causes conflict between siblings?

There are many factors that contribute to sibling rivalry: Each child is competing to define who they are as an individual. As they discover who they are, they try to find their own talents, activities, and interests. Children feel they are getting unequal amounts of your attention, discipline, and responsiveness.
